Jonah claimed to fear God verbally, yet he actually ran away from God’s command to go to Nineveh. His flight was not driven by physical terror of a storm or the journey, but rather by his anger and dread that God would show mercy to his enemies
Jonah did not fear physical danger or failure. Instead, he feared that Nineveh would repent and that God would forgive a ruthless enemy nation he wanted to see destroyed.
Pride and Prejudice: He despised the Assyrians of Nineveh and felt bitter that God’s compassion extended outside of Israel.
